Beiträge von Privat

    Mit "SetPlayerMoney" funktioniert das erst Recht nicht.
    Denn mit SetPlayerMoney, sagt der Name schon, setzt du etwas. Also wenn der Spieler 0€ auf der Hand hat, und bei OnPlayerDeath schreibst du rein:
    SetPlayerMoney(playerid,1000);
    Sollte der Spieler jetzt sterben, bekommt der Spieler 1000€.


    Also musst du anstatt "SetPlayerMoney", lieber "GetPlayerMoney(playerid);" benutzen!


    Grüße

    Was genau geht da denn nicht?


    Du musst auch bei Save bei WHERE id hinten die ID ausgeben^^


    format(query,sizeof(query),"UPDATE user SET level='%i' money='%i' fraktion='%i' admin='%i% WHERE id='%i'",sInfo[playerid][level],SetPlayerMoney(playerid,money),sInfo[playerid][id],sInfo[playerid][fraktion],sInfo[playerid][adminlevel],playerid);

    Du machst das so:



    [tabmenu


    [tab='Test 1'
    Das ist die Spalte "Test 1"


    [tab='Test 2'
    Das ist die Spalte "Test 2"


    (Du musst dann hinter [tabmenu noch ein "]" machen, und hinter den beiden [tab auch ein "]".


    Bei Fragen, helfe ich gerne ^^


    Grüße

    Du kannst, was glaub ich aber sehr Ressourcen fressend ist, jede Sekunde einen Timer laufen lassen, und das Auto dann wieder da oben drauf porten.
    Aber das ist glaub ich sehr Ressourcen fressend.
    Oder du erstellst, das Auto als Object, aber das ist glaub ich bisschen umständlich (Wenn das überhaupt geht, bin mir nur 50% sicher!!)


    Grüße

    In den Zeilen "6267" und "54791" musst du jeweils ein return 1; entfernen.


    In der Zeile "54107" ist das schon definiert. Also kannst du das new serverNews entfernen.


    Die anderen Zeilen musst du mir mal zeigen.

    Gut :)


    Ich weiß auch gar nicht, warum man sich hier so aufregt.
    Wenn du das nicht gefunden hast, dann braucht ein anderer nicht gleich so austicken.



    Habe es versucht, in der Konsole steht dann auch z.B.: autoschein='1'. Aber in der Datenbank steht das dann nicht


    Hier, das kommt in der mysql.log, wenn ich mich auslogge, und ein Schein gekauft habe


    [pwn][13:27:48] [ERROR] CMySQLQuery::Execute[()] - (error #1054) Unknown column 'autoschein' in 'field list'[/pwn]


    SavePlayer(playerid)
    {
    if(Spieler[playerid][eingeloggt] == 1)
    {
    new query[700],name[MAX_PLAYER_NAME];
    GetPlayerName(playerid,name,sizeof(name));
    format(query,sizeof(query),"UPDATE ros SET level='%i',skinid='%i',adminlevel='%i',fraktion='%i',geld='%i',waffenschein='%i',handy='%i',autoschein='%i',bikeschein='%i',lkwschein='%i',bootschein='%i',angelschein='%i',flugschein='%i' WHERE id='%i'",
    GetPlayerScore(playerid),Spieler[playerid][skinid],Spieler[playerid][adminlevel],Spieler[playerid][fraktion],GetPlayerMoney(playerid),Spieler[playerid][waffenschein],Spieler[playerid][handy],Spieler[playerid][autoschein],Spieler[playerid][bikeschein],Spieler[playerid][lkwschein],Spieler[playerid][bootschein],Spieler[playerid][angelschein],Spieler[playerid][flugschein],playerid);
    printf("%s",query);
    mysql_function_query(dbhandle,query,false,"","");
    }
    return 1;
    }